SUNY New Paltz Vacancy
External Posting (Faculty)

Applications are invited for consideration for appointment to the following position:

Department: Theatre Arts

Budget Title: Assistant Professor

Local Title: Scenic Designer/Assistant Professor of Theatre

Posting Date: September 17, 2009

Salary Level: TBD

Duties: The Department of Theatre Arts, State University of New York at New Paltz seeks designer, and outstanding teacher, for a full-time, tenure-track theatre position, beginning August 2010.

Coursework will include Introduction to Design, Scenic Design I and II, Scene Painting, and History of Period Styles as well as the ability to teach courses in general education curriculum. Other responsibilities include the scenic and property design and painting of two productions annually as well as supervision of student designers and paint crews on all departmental productions.

The faculty member will be expected to establish a strong program of professional design and/or scholarship, to advise students, and to contribute to the life and work of the department and college.

Qualifications: Terminal degree in theatre with an emphasis in scenic design. Expertise in CAD, model building, rendering, and scenic painting. Teaching experience, USA membership, and professional portfolio preferred. Proficient oral/written communication skills and the ability to work effectively with others and mentor students is essential.
